MacBook Pro :: Super Drive Failing To Read The Discs And Ejecting Them Within 30 Seconds

Dec 7, 2014

The Super Drive on my MBP seems to be completely busted, whenever I try to read a DVD or CD it takes the disc in, spins it around a couple of times and then ejects it again without ever coming up with any options as to what to do with the disc. Discs don't appear in Finder either. It's obviously failing to read the discs and ejecting them within 30 seconds. 

Now I've searched for a solution and as a result I've reset the NVRAM to no avail, and also tried using a CD lens cleaner but that seemed to have no effect either, I guess maybe as it got ejected within just 30 seconds as every other disc does. 

The next solution I've found online is to delete Finder's preference files. The files I'm supposed to delete are "com.apple.finder.plist" and com.apple.sidebars.plist", however neither of these files appear to exist on my computer.  

I remember discovering the fault while my MBP was still in warranty but I rarely use the Super Drive so totally forgot about it and it's now out of warranty

MacBook Pro :: I / O Errors On WD Scorpio Black

Jan 8, 2011

Three days ago a noisy fan brought me to the Genius Bar at my Apple store and when i got there the boot screen stayed gray and had a folder with a question mark in it. I have a late 2006 15" MPB running Snow Leopard 10.6.6. The guy told me i need a new hard drive so i went out and bought a Western Digital Scorpio Black 320g 7200 rpm SATA drive with a 16 mb cache. I replaced the old one with it, formated and installed OSX 10.6. I then used my time capsule to recover my last back up. I completely restored it. TWO DAYS OF PERFECT USE Now, i have the annoying fan noise again and my console is telling me that my HDD is having disk0-02 i/o errors. A LOT OF THEM. I've had at least 30 before noon today. Currently i am writing zeros to my drive and going to reinstall 10.6 WITHOUT using my time capsule restore (incase that has bad blocks written to it) Has any one heard of issues like this before with the particular HDD i bought? Two HDD failures two days apart seems fishy to me, what other issues should I be looking at? Is it possible i'm getting the i/o errors from a bad HDD ribbon cable to the logic board?
